1. Neo Traditional Sleeve Tattoo The appeal of Neo-Traditional artwork is that it is incredibly bold, bright, and expressive. It is created with bold outlines and vivid colors. The technique is an updated and modern approach to American Traditional tattoo styles, and while it shares some similarities, these pieces have more depth and dimension.

Motifs from Ukiyo-e Japanese prints, Art Nouveau, and Art Deco are all art movements that inform and influence Neo-Traditional tattoos. Neo-Traditional tattoos are known for their dense and richly sumptuous aesthetic that often depict flowers, portraits of women, animals, and more.

Neo traditional tattoos started popping up around the 1970s when tattoo artists became interested in combining American folk art with the style of Japanese artwork. The neo traditional style quickly gained steam, spreading around the United States and into Europe and Asia as tattoo artists and clients saw the appeal of the fresh take on a.
